Tom: Portal: Tracking

Beitrag lesen

Hello,

Nun möchte ich ein Trackingsystem integrieren, da es mich interessiert

  1. wie oft welche Hoteldetailseite aufgerufen wurde
  2. woher der Aufruf kam (Volltextsuche, Kriteriensuche, Hotelempfehlung)

Ich habe mir das so vorgestellt... Ich richte eine Tabelle "tracking" mit folgenden Spalten ein:

tracking_id | hotel_id | herkunft

Nun hänge ich jedem Link, welcher zum Aufruf der Hoteldetailseite führt, ein Kürzel für "herkunft" an.

Bspl:
hoteldetailseite.php?hotel_id=122&herkunft=volltextsuche

In die Hoteldetailseite integriere ich ein Script, welches bei jedem Aufrf der Datei einen Eintrag in die Tabelle "tracking" macht, und die übermittelten Werte einträgt.

Dies kann ich dann entsprechen auswerten und ich weiß, wie oft die Hoteldetailseite eines bestimmten Hotels aufgerufen wurde und über welchen Link der User kam.

Frage: Ist der so beschriebene Lösungsweg sinnvoll? Habt Ihr evtl Verbesserungsvorschläge?

Ich halte diesen Lösungsweg nicht für zielführend, denn Parameter an URIs werden von Suchmaschinen und Bookmarks mit abgespeichert. Wenn dann aber jemand auf den gespeicherten Link klickt, wird dieser als die ursprüngliche Herkunft gezählt. was aber nicht stimmt. Außerdem wäre Dein System dann von außen auch zu leicht manipulierbar, selbst für Laien.

Ich würde das über Sessions lösen. Da muss man dann eben jedem Besucher eine zuteilen. Wenn er cookies nicht akzeptiert, (was wohl für alle IE6 out of the box gilt, wenn Du bei M$ keine Gebühr bezahlt hast), dann kannst Du den Besucher eben nicht zählen.

Harzliche Grüße aus http://www.annerschbarrich.de

Tom

--
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
Nur selber lernen macht schlau